Inequalities for the eigenvalues of non-selfadjoint Jacobi operators
From MaRDI portal
(Redirected from Publication:537665)
Abstract: We prove Lieb-Thirring-type bounds on eigenvalues of non-selfadjoint Jacobi operators, which are nearly as strong as those proven previously for the case of selfadjoint operators by Hundertmark and Simon. We use a method based on determinants of operators and on complex function theory, extending and sharpening earlier work of Borichev, Golinskii and Kupin.
